DECpacketprobe 90 User's Information

Order Number: EK-DERMN-UG

This document is the User's Information manual for the DECpacketprobe 90, published in August 1993 by Digital Equipment Corporation.

It serves as a comprehensive guide for experienced network managers on how to install, configure, use, and troubleshoot the DECpacketprobe 90 agent module. The DECpacketprobe 90 is designed for IEEE 802.3 CSMA/CD networks, acting as a network management agent that implements the Ethernet Remote Network Monitoring Information Base (RMON-MIB) as defined in RFC 1271. It supports Simple Network Management Protocol (SNMP) for direct management and can be deployed either as a standalone unit with its own power supply or integrated into a DEChub 90 or DEChub 900 Ethernet backplane.

Key topics covered include:

  • Product Overview: Details the module's features, LEDs, and connectors.
  • Installation and Configuration: Provides instructions for tabletop, wall-mount, and backplane installation, initial console-based configuration (IP address, net mask, gateway), and power-up/reset procedures.
  • Problem Solving: Offers guidance on performance considerations and troubleshooting for both standalone and backplane installations.
  • RMON-MIB Reference: A significant portion of the manual describes the RMON-MIB in detail, including an overview of SNMP, managed objects, remote network monitoring goals, resource sharing, and specific parameters for its various groups (e.g., Statistics, History, Alarm, Host, Host Top N, Matrix, Filter, Packet Capture, and Event groups).
  • Appendices: Contain technical specifications (dimensions, environmental, electrical, console pin-out) and ordering information for parts and related documentation.
